What is the difference between Manager Forensic Accountant vs Forensic Accountant?

AspectManager Forensic AccountantForensic Accountant
CertificationsCPA, CFE, or CFA often preferredCPA, CFE, or CFA common
Work EnvironmentSupervises teams, manages cases, strategic planningConducts investigations, analyzes financial data
Employer & IndustryFinancial firms, law enforcement, corporateLegal firms, government agencies, consulting

The main difference is that a Manager Forensic Accountant oversees teams and manages cases, while a Forensic Accountant focuses on conducting investigations and analyzing financial data. Both roles require similar certifications and often work in related environments, but the manager position involves leadership and strategic responsibilities.
